is it compulsory to write mathematics in kcet exam

KCET is a state level examination, which is held by Karnataka for providing admissions in various engineering, pharmacy and other courses offered by different colleges in Karnataka state.

As the paper is for 180 marks in which Physics and Chemistry are carried by 60 marks each, there is no compulsory of Mathematics. So you can choose between Biology and Mathematics by your Background. But both the Physics and Chemistry  are Mandatory for All students.
